Emergent partners with Allegorithmic for free access to procedural content tool

Free ProFX licences available to Gamebryo users

Emergent is offering free licences to Allegorithmic’s ProFX texturing tool to all its Gamebryo users.

The offer comes to celebrate the integration of the two applications, and is valid until the end of September on all projects except MMOs.

Emergent and Allegorithmic are also offering training sessions that will help Gamebryo customers master ProFX and its authoring tool, MapZone.

“Emergent’s partner program puts the industry’s best tools and technology into the hands of Gamebryo developers. The integration with ProFX enables Gamebryo customers to easily take advantage of Allegorithmic’s procedural texturing tool to allow more rapid iteration of art assets,” said John Austin, VP of Technical Partners and Academics, Emergent.

This deal follows Allegorithmic’s participation in Tech Connection, Emergent’s Certified Partner Program – and echos the similar work between audio specialist Audiokinetic and Gamebryo earlier this year.

“This is just the first step in what we see as a meaningful partnership with Emergent,” said Dr. Sébastien Deguy, president and founder of Allegorithmic. “Extending free ProFX licenses and training materials to developers using the Gamebryo platform will open up many new opportunities for our two customer bases to communicate, share and develop outstanding games content.”
